sécurité code source
le 05/03/2007 à 10:51
raouf
il existe une fonction ou une commande avec la quelle en peut visualiser le code source php. je veut savoire cette fonction et comment résoudre ça.
merci
roufaaa
bon tu as la fonction show_source ou highlight_file qui te permet d'afficher le code source d'une page, mais tu dois qd même avoir accès a cette source au préalable.
Je pense plutôt que ta question c'est comment visualiser le code source d'une page php d'un site et ça c'est impossible s'il n'y a pas de faille sur le site lui même. c'est du piratage.
@+
Heureusement que c'est interdit, imaginez que tout le monde prennent les codes des gros sites qui sont bien codés, donc ça peut paraître tentant mais heureusement que c'est impossible.
c'est surtout le fait qu'avec ton navigateur (côté client) tu ne vois que le PHP interprété qui se fait côté server.
Le javascript par exemple est lui un langage client, tu le vois dans ta source HTML ou dans tes fichiers .js c'est pareil
La seule façon de chopr une source PHP via le navigateur c'est s'il y a une faille, soit de serveur, soit de programmation.
++
le 09/03/2007 à 16:56
Bzh
Lorsque tu accèdes à un fichier portant généralement l'extention php, php3, etc, par le protocole http, le serveur va tout d'abord l'éxécuter et ENSUITE envoyer le code html généré.
Il est tout à fait possible d'avoir accès au code source php d'un fichier dont l'extention ne fait pas partit de la config du serveur apache.
Par exemple : .txt etc....
pour voir la source d'un fichier (PHP ou autre) il faut que ce fichier ne soit pas interprété par le serveur.
mais il demandait pour voir la source d'une page PHP, un fichier txt n'est pas du PHP (sauf si le mec sait pas quoi faire de ces nuits). Il arrivait avant mais de moins en moins maintenant que certains fichiers contenaient du code PHP et n'était pas interprétés (généralement des fichiers de config en .inc) mais dans ce cas là tu n'étais pas censé connaitre l'existence de ce fichier.
Je pense que sa question était plus dans le style, "c'est quoi la source de la page index.php sur un site"
++
Ecrire un message
Votre message vient d'être créé avec succès.
BB-Code
Pour insérer une URL clickable
Pour insérer une adresse E-mail
Pour annoter
Pour écrire du code
Pour faire un lien vers une fonction PHP
Pour écrire du texte préformaté
Pour écrire du texte en gras
Pour écrire du texte en italique
Pour écrire du texte souligné
Pour écrire du texte barré
Pour écrire un titre principal
Pour écrire un titre secondaire
Pour écrire une liste
Smiley
:bond:
:boxe:
:bsmile:
:bump:
:clap:
:coeur:
:cool:
:cry:
:eek:
:evil:
:fleur:
:fou2:
:fou:
:grin:
:grrr:
:hammer:
:hippy:
:hum:
:idee2:
:idee:
:kdo:
:king:
:ko:
:lol:
:love2:
:love:
:mad:
:maitre:
:noel:
:oops:
:raa:
:razz:
:roll:
:sad:
:skull:
:smile:
:timide:
:trink:
:vice:
:vomi:
:wink:
:zzz: